From 0283585918cd0081745646519e301c51607a121f Mon Sep 17 00:00:00 2001 From: M66B Date: Fri, 2 Dec 2022 18:53:06 +0100 Subject: [PATCH] Added event logging --- .../main/java/eu/faircode/email/CalendarHelper.java |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) diff --git a/app/src/main/java/eu/faircode/email/CalendarHelper.java b/app/src/main/java/eu/faircode/email/CalendarHelper.java index fb4b3852d0..593641ca9d 100644 --- a/app/src/main/java/eu/faircode/email/CalendarHelper.java +++ b/app/src/main/java/eu/faircode/email/CalendarHelper.java @@ -84,8 +84,10 @@ public class CalendarHelper { if (cursor.moveToNext()) { // https://developer.android.com/guide/topics/providers/calendar-provider#add-event // https://developer.android.com/reference/android/provider/CalendarContract.EventsColumns + long calId = cursor.getLong(0); + ContentValues values = new ContentValues(); - values.put(CalendarContract.Events.CALENDAR_ID, cursor.getLong(0)); + values.put(CalendarContract.Events.CALENDAR_ID, calId); if (!TextUtils.isEmpty(uid)) values.put(CalendarContract.Events.UID_2445, uid); values.put(CalendarContract.Events.EVENT_TIMEZONE, TimeZone.getDefault().getID()); @@ -104,12 +106,14 @@ public class CalendarHelper { Uri uri = resolver.insert(CalendarContract.Events.CONTENT_URI, values); long eventId = Long.parseLong(uri.getLastPathSegment()); EntityLog.log(context, EntityLog.Type.General, message, "Inserted event" + - " id=" + eventId + + " id=" + calId + ":" + eventId + " uid=" + uid + + " tz=" + TimeZone.getDefault().getID() + " start=" + new Date(start.getTime()) + " end=" + new Date(end.getTime()) + " rrule=" + rrule + - " summary=" + summary); + " summary=" + summary + + " location=" + location); for (Attendee a : event.getAttendees()) try {